Premium 5-Star XL New Zealand Sheepskin


Our 5-Star XL grade is selected for its generous size, dense wool, softness and overall appearance. Each sheepskin is individually inspected so that only premium pelts are chosen for this range.


The sheepskins come from New Zealand-grown sheep and are tanned and finished in New Zealand at one of the few remaining woolskin tanneries in Australasia.


A gentle tanning process without harsh chemicals helps preserve the natural softness, lustre and character of the wool, creating a beautifully supple sheepskin that feels wonderfully soft underfoot or against the body.

Naturally Comfortable Year-Round


Genuine wool is naturally insulating and breathable, helping create a comfortable surface throughout the seasons.


In colder weather, the dense wool provides wonderful warmth and insulation. During warmer months, wool's natural breathability helps regulate temperature, making genuine sheepskin much more than simply a winter product.


Caring for Your Single Sheepskin Rug


Regular Care: Give your sheepskin an occasional shake and brush it regularly with a sheepskin care brush. This helps lift and separate the wool fibres, maintain their natural softness and reduce matting.


Vacuuming: Loose dust and debris can be removed carefully using a vacuum cleaner on a low-suction setting. Avoid aggressive rotating brushes that may pull at the wool.


Spot Cleaning: Attend to spills promptly using cold or lukewarm water and a detergent specifically suitable for wool or sheepskin. Blot gently rather than rubbing vigorously and avoid unnecessarily soaking the leather beneath the wool.


Washing: Genuine sheepskin can be washed when required using a detergent specifically suitable for sheepskin. Always follow the care instructions supplied with your rug and allow it to dry naturally away from direct heat.


What to Avoid: Do not use hot water, bleach, fabric softeners or conventional detergents containing enzymes. Avoid tumble drying and keep wet or damp sheepskin away from radiators, heaters and other sources of direct heat.


With simple regular care, your New Zealand sheepskin rug can retain its beautiful softness, natural character and luxurious wool finish for many years.

Sheepskin Rug Care

Keep your sheepskin soft and fresh with simple regular care.

Routine maintenance

Shake out your rug every couple of weeks and give it a gentle brush once or twice a month using a slicker or Bowron Care Brush. This keeps the fibres fluffy and removes dust in just a minute or two.

Spot cleaning

For small marks, use cold water and a natural soap or Woolskin Sheepskin Shampoo. Dampen a soft scrub brush, apply a little soap, and gently work the area until clean. Rinse thoroughly with cold water and blot dry. Hang in the shade and allow it to air dry - never use direct heat or sunlight.

Deep cleaning

Hand wash only when needed using cold water and Woolskin Sheepskin Shampoo. Avoid machine washing, bleach, or hot water as these can damage the leather backing.

Freshen up

To absorb odours or moisture, sprinkle baking soda onto the wool, leave for about an hour, then brush or vacuum it out.

With regular brushing and gentle care, your sheepskin rug will stay beautifully soft for years. Learn more on how to care for your wool rug with our care guide.

Can I wash my sheepskin rug in a washing machine?
Most natural wool sheepskin rugs including premium grade ones should not be put in a regular washing machine because agitation and heat can damage the leather backing and matt the wool fibres. Hand washing in cool water with a wool-safe shampoo is generally recommended for deep cleaning. If machine washing is considered at all, only do so on a delicate wool cycle inside a protective laundry bag and check any care instructions first.
